반응형

코딩기초 2

파이썬(Python) 리스트 컴프리헨션 가이드

목차리스트 컴프리헨션이란?기본 리스트 컴프리헨션 문법일반 반복문과 비교조건문을 활용한 리스트 컴프리헨션중첩 리스트 컴프리헨션고급 활용 예시성능과 가독성 고려사항정리 및 결론리스트 컴프리헨션이란?리스트 컴프리헨션(List Comprehension)은파이썬에서 리스트를 생성하는 간결하고 강력한 방법입니다. 한 줄의 코드로 반복문과 조건문을 결합하여새로운 리스트를 만들 수 있어 코드를 더 짧고 읽기 쉽게 만들어 줍니다. 특히 기존 리스트를 변환하거나 필터링할 때 매우 유용합니다. 리스트 컴프리헨션의 주요 장점은 다음과 같습니다:코드가 간결해집니다 (여러 줄의 코드를 한 줄로 압축)가독성이 좋아집니다 (익숙해지면 더 직관적으로 이해 가능)일반 for 루프보다 실행 속도가 빠른 경우가 많습니다함수형 프로그래밍 스..

Python 기본 2025.06.08

파이썬(Python) 리스트 가이드: 필수 문법과 활용법

목차파이썬 리스트란?리스트 생성하기리스트 요소 접근하기리스트 수정하기주요 리스트 메서드리스트 반복문 활용하기리스트 컴프리헨션고급 리스트 활용 기법정리 및 결론파이썬 리스트란?파이썬 리스트(List)는 가장 기본적이면서도 강력한 데이터 구조입니다.리스트는 여러 항목을 순서대로 저장할 수 있는 컨테이너로,다양한 타입의 데이터를 함께 담을 수 있습니다. 파이썬 프로그래밍에서 가장 많이 사용되는 자료형 중 하나이며,데이터 분석, 웹 개발, 인공지능 등 모든 분야에서 필수적으로 활용됩니다. 리스트의 주요 특징은 다음과 같습니다:순서가 있는 데이터 집합인덱스로 각 요소에 접근 가능 (0부터 시작)다양한 타입의 데이터를 함께 저장 가능크기가 가변적 (요소 추가/삭제 가능)중첩 리스트 생성 가능 (리스트 안에 리스트)..

Python 기본 2025.06.07
반응형